All Sarah Lawrence employees are required to have the legal-authorization to work in the United States, and must have a Social Security Number, in accordance with federal and state law.  If you do not have one, you can get an application form from your local Social Security Office or download one from their web site.

College employees are paid on either a weekly, biweekly or monthly basis depending upon their employment classification.  Please refer to this link for more information on payroll processes, including links to staff weekly and biweekly timesheets and the monthly report of vacation and sick time used for salaried staff.

ALL COLLEGE EMPLOYEES--LEGALLY REQUIRED FORMS, POLICIES AND PROCEDURES

All Sarah Lawrence employees must complete the below legally-required forms and meet with the office of Human Recourses on or your first day of employment to complete the new-hire onboarding.

Forms included in this packet include:

  • Employee Profile 
  • EEOC Voluntary Self-Identification Form
  • I-9 Form
  • W-4 Form
  • IT-2140 (NYS Tax Withholding Form)
  • Direct Deposit Form (if direct deposit is requested)
  • Confidentiality Statement
  • Conflict of Interest Statement
  • Policy on Romantic/Sexual Relationships between Employees and Students

All of these forms must be submitted to the office of Human Resources on or before your first day of employment with the College.

BENEFITS-ELIGIBLE EMPLOYEES (HALF-TIME FACULTY & 21+ HOUR STAFF)

Sarah Lawrence provides a full portfolio of benefits for faculty who work at least half-time, and staff who work at least 21 hours per week.  Employees may elect to enroll in benefits when they are hired.  After initial hire, changes to enrollment may only be made during open enrollment or in the case of a qualifying life event.
